adguardhome: add config reload trigger
authorGeorge Sapkin <redacted>
Thu, 12 Mar 2026 00:07:16 +0000 (02:07 +0200)
committerGeorge Sapkin <redacted>
Thu, 12 Mar 2026 14:38:09 +0000 (16:38 +0200)
Restart the service when config is changed from the app.

Signed-off-by: George Sapkin <redacted>
net/adguardhome/Makefile
net/adguardhome/files/adguardhome.init

index 8dc5537d8a0d765b97b3dce247b51fa5637aaf46..8741d13f008aae7fb4663aa0125ae98b92026592 100644 (file)
@@ -4,7 +4,7 @@ include $(TOPDIR)/rules.mk
 
 PKG_NAME:=adguardhome
 PKG_VERSION:=0.107.73
-PKG_RELEASE:=1
+PKG_RELEASE:=2
 
 PKG_SOURCE:=$(PKG_NAME)-$(PKG_VERSION).tar.gz
 PKG_SOURCE_URL:=https://codeload.github.com/AdguardTeam/AdGuardHome/tar.gz/v$(PKG_VERSION)?
index 0dc5c7392f5cbdc784865c17a1f44b0a2c9873f9..a75d0d19969fb37cbf91c4287a2648644306d71f 100644 (file)
@@ -108,6 +108,8 @@ start_service() {
 }
 
 service_triggers() {
+       procd_add_reload_trigger 'adguardhome'
+
        if [ -n "$ADGUARDHOME_BOOT" ]; then
                # Wait for interfaces to be up before starting AdGuard Home for real.
                # Prevents issues like https://github.com/openwrt/packages/issues/21868.
git clone https://git.99rst.org/PROJECT